The check engine light goes on because there is a problem with the engine control system. Until the problem is fixed it will continue to come back on even after you clear it by disconnecting the battery.

If you don't fix the problem that is causing the check engine light to come on you can unplug the battery a thousand times and the light will continue to come back on. Have the codes pulled and find out why it's turning it on in the first place.
